The Brady Campaign to Prevent Gun Violence works to pass and enforce sensible federal and state gun laws, regulations, and public policies through grassroots activism, electing public officials who support common sense gun laws, and increasing public awareness of gun violence. Through our Million Mom March and Brady Chapters, we work locally to educate people about the dangers of guns, honor victims of gun violence, and pass sensible gun laws, believing that all Americans, especially children, have the right to live free from the threat of gun violence.
The Brady Center to Prevent Gun Violence works to reduce gun violence through litigation, education, outreach and mobilization. We reform the gun industry by representing victims of gun violence to hold the gun industry accountable in the courts; we defend sensible gun laws; we educate the public about gun violence and the need for strong regulation, and engage in outreach to affected communities, and grassroots mobilization.
